About Kelabit Highlands
The Kelabit Highlands comprise a vast highland plateau in the interior ofSarawak, near the border ofKalimantan,Indonesia. The area is the headwaters of the mighty Baram, Limbang, Lawas Rivers. Administratively, it comes under the Miri and Limbang Divisions. The Kelabit Highlands is a highland plateau of over 1,000m. It lies between the Tama Abu Range and Apo Duat Range on theSarawak-Kalimantanborder. The many valleys in the region are peppered with settlements of cottage-like homes and often surrounded by paddy fields. The area also boasts many high peaks including Sarawak's highest mountain, the 2,423m Gunung Murud. As most of the highlands is over 1,000m, the nights can get a little chilly.
